Hot Citroen hatch here!

accreditation

The new Citroen C2 VTS is fitted with a 1.6i 16Valve engine, coupled with a 5-speed manual gearbox. This high performance engine is combined with a sound, well-balanced chassis.

The exterior styling of this new version underlines the sporty character of the C2 body style, with painted parts on the lower front bumper and lower body, and a rear spoiler. Furthermore it has special alloy wheels, a chrome tail pipe and a VTS badge.

The passenger compartment features a sporty new design with black seats, door handles made of a translucent material in mineral grey, a leather steering wheel and an aluminium pedal assembly.

The new 1.6i 16V engine develops 93 kW at 6 500 r/min with maximum torque of 143Nm at 3 750 r/min.

The engine is coupled with a 5-speed manual gearbox. The shorter gear ratios place the emphasis on power and performance reflecting the dynamic character of the C2. For example, the C2 VTS accelerates from 80 to 120 km/h in 8.3 seconds in fourth, and in 11.3 seconds in fifth.

The C2 features surefooted roadholding and well balanced handling. To increase performance and driving sensations, the VTS version features specially modified running gear.

Compared with the VTR, springing and damping have been deliberately firmed up in order to adapt to the sports positioning of the VTS.

Active safety items include ESP while passive safety features include four front and side airbags..

The Citroën C2 VTS sells for R144 995. The C2 VTS comes standard with a 3 year/100 000 km warranty, a 12 year anti-corrosion warranty and a comprehensive roadside assistance package is also standard.

Service intervals are every 20 000 km.
